ChangeLog.md view
@@ -1,5 +1,10 @@ # Revision history for glirc2 +## 2.20.6++* Switch to new `config-schema` package for configuration file loading.+* Add `--config-format` flag to executable to show configuration file format.+ ## 2.20.5 * Add line indicating message since previous time window was focused.
